WARNING- THE MAIN OUTLET LOCATED ON
THE BACK OF THE CONSOLE OR BASE CAP
MARKED “PROJ” IS INTENDED TO SUPPLY
POWER TO A PROJECTOR OR SIMILAR
MEDICAL DEVICE COMPLYING WITH IEC
60601-1. ONCE CONNECTED, RESULTING
LEAKAGE CURRENTS MUST COMPLY WITH
IEC 60601-1-1 FOR MEDICAL ELECTRICAL
(ME) SYSTEMS. DO NOT CONNECT UNAU-
THORIZED DEVICES.

3.6.1.3. Room Switch (ROOM)
• Dual-Zone turns the ROOM Lights OFF or ON to a pre-
programmed intensity.
• Single-Zone turn ROOM Lights OFF or full ON.
3.6.1.4. Room Down Switch
• Decreases the intensity of the ALL room light(s).
3.6.1.5.
Room Up Switch
• Increases the intensity of the ALL room lights(s).
3.6.1.6. Lamp Switch (LAMP)
• Turns the Overhead Lamp ON and OFF.
• Turns the lamp ON at 50% intensity when the switch is
pressed for the rst time after the system’s power cord
is plugged into the wall. Afterwards, the light will turn ON
at its previous intensity level..
• Turns the LAMP LED ON when power is applied to the
Overhead Lamp.
3.6.1.7. Lamp Down Switch
• Decreases the intensity of the Overhead Lamp.
3.6.1.8. Lamp Up Switch
• Increases the intensity of the Overhead Lamp.
3.6.1.9. Binding Post Switch (B/P)
• The B/P Switch is enabled when Switch 5 of SW2 is
turned OFF. See Table 1.
• When enabled, turns power to the binding Posts (Indirect
Ophthalmoscope) ON and OFF.
• Turns the B/P LED ON when power is applied to the
IN-7900
17
Ophthalmoscope.
• When disabled, the B/P Switch has no function. Power to
the Ophthalmoscope is controlled by the optional Indirect
Hanger Assembly.
3.6.1.10. B/P Down Switch
• De
creases the intensity of the Indirect Ophthalmoscope.
3.6.1.11. B/P Up Switch
• Increases the intensity of the Indirect Ophthalmoscope.
3.6.1.12. Chair Base Up Switch
• Causes the Chair Base to raise.
3.6.1.13. Chair Base Down Switch
• Causes the Chair Base to lower
3.6.1.14. Auto Switch
• On a low voltage 980, 7000, 710 or FX920 Chair, this
switch causes the Chair Base to lower to its lowest
position and the Chair Top to move to its full upright
position.
